Spicy Potato Sabzi Recipe

Recipe By Vedangi Kokate

This is an instant recipe which can be made within 10-15 mins.. Goes well with Dal rice, Chapati Or Puri...

Ingredients for Spicy Potato Sabzi Recipe

  • 1 Pieces Medium sized onions finely chopped
  • 1.50 pieces medium sized boiled potatoes chopped into small
  • 1.50 g reen chillies
  • 1/2 tsp mustard seeds ( rai)
  • 1/2 tsp Kashmiri chilli powder
  • 1/2 tbsp Coriander powder
  • 0.13 tsp Garam masala
  • 0.13 tsp chaat masala Or aamchur powder
  • 0.13 tsp Haldi powder
  • As Required Red chilli powder as per taste
  • To Taste salt as per taste
  • Handful Some finely chopped coriander or mint (optional)
  • 1 tbsp 2- 3 tbsp

Directions: Spicy Potato Sabzi Recipe

  • STEP 1.In a kadai take oil and add mustard seeds and slit green chillies and as it crackles add finely chopped onions and saute on high flame till it slightly changes in colour.
  • STEP 2.Add finely chopped boiled potatoes, salt, chaat masala, kashmiri chilli powder, red chilli powder, haldi powder, coriander powder, garam masala and mix well and cover and cook on low flame for 5 mins.
  • STEP 3.Open the lid and mix well and garnish with coriander.. Off the gas..
  • STEP 4.Serve hot with Dal rice, Chapati Or Puri...
